class DosisConversion():
@staticmethod
def cts_per_min_to_usv_per_hr(cts_per_min):
"""Calibration curves of the Gamma Scout to convert counts per minute
to µSv per hour. Only valid for Gamma Scout tubes (LND 712)."""
if cts_per_min <= 110:
coefficient = 138.3
elif cts_per_min <= 388:
coefficient = -0.08339350180505416 * cts_per_min + 147.56
elif cts_per_min <= 1327:
coefficient = -0.01931769722814499 * cts_per_min + 122.5
elif cts_per_min <= 4513:
coefficient = -0.004583987441130298 * cts_per_min + 102.65
else:
coefficient = -0.0009384033800311318 * cts_per_min + 85.706
return cts_per_min / coefficient
@staticmethod
def cts_per_sec_to_usv_per_hr(cts_per_sec):
return DosisConversion.cts_per_min_to_usv_per_hr(60 * cts_per_sec)
if __name__ == "__main__":
# for cts_per_min in range(3000):
# usv_per_hr = DosisConversion.cts_per_min_to_usv_per_hr(cts_per_min)
# print("%-3d %.3f" % (cts_per_min, usv_per_hr))
cts_per_min = 1
while cts_per_min < 10e3:
usv_per_hr = DosisConversion.cts_per_min_to_usv_per_hr(cts_per_min)
naive_usv_per_hr = cts_per_min / 76.4
error = (naive_usv_per_hr - usv_per_hr) / usv_per_hr
print("%.4f %.4f %.4f %.4f" % (cts_per_min, usv_per_hr, naive_usv_per_hr, 100 * error))
cts_per_min *= 1.005
